Transaction 750876dba7a59758fe240e85bd3fa1ae5ff4a61cbf2a313a65c5c13926532dec
1 Input
1 Output
-
750876dba7a59758fe240e85bd3fa1ae5ff4a61cbf2a313a65c5c13926532dec:0
- value
- 147279
- script pubkey
- OP_0 OP_PUSHBYTES_20 a09d18567f2d7be10d2f1d14812f977d73c956e5
- address
- bc1q5zw3s4nl94a7zrf0r52gztuh04euj4h9gpkqr5